Position Summary

As an Electrical Estimator in our Electrical Contracting Division, you will play a key role in driving the success of our projects from the earliest stages. This position is responsible for developing accurate, detailed, and competitive cost estimates for a wide range of commercial and industrial electrical projects — with a primary focus on spec build work in collaboration with general contractors. You’ll leverage your deep understanding of electrical systems and construction practices to evaluate drawings, quantify materials and labor, solicit vendor pricing, and support our project teams in securing and executing work efficiently. This role is ideal for a proactive professional who thrives in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ment and is passionate about delivering precision and value for our clients.

Key Responsibilities

  • Review and interpret project plans, specifications, and RFPs to prepare accurate electrical estimates.
  • Perform quantity take-offs and apply pricing to all necessary labor, material, and equipment for commercial and industrial electrical systems.
  • Evaluate subcontractor and vendor quotes for accuracy and completeness.
  • Develop and maintain estimating tools, databases, and cost histories.
  • Collaborate with internal departments (mechanical, plumbing, and project management) to ensure cohesive project estimates.
  • Lead bid preparation, including assembling proposal packages and conducting post-bid reviews.
  • Participate in design-build and value engineering efforts when applicable.
  • Attend pre-bid meetings and site visits to evaluate conditions and understand project scope.
  • Assist in building relationships with general contractors, suppliers, and subcontractors.
  • Stay current with industry trends, code changes, and market pricing.


Job Qualifications

  • 5 years of experience as an Electrical Estimator in commercial construction, preferably within an MEP firm.
  • Strong knowledge of electrical systems, construction means/methods and estimating techniques.
  • Proficiency with estimating software (such as Accubid, Trimble, McCormick) and Microsoft Excel.
  • Experience with spec build projects and working with general contractors a plus.
  • Ability to read and understand blueprints, electrical schematics, and construction documents.
  • Excellent mathematical and analytical skills with attention to detail.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ple estimates and de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
